I was pleased to see you devote so much attention to the critical issue of student success and the incredible impact that UMBC has had in that regard ("Freeman Hrabowski's UMBC legacy grows as he celebrates 20 years as president," Sept. 1). The article captured the close attention that I received as an undergraduate at the University of Maryland Baltimore County, and that emphasis has only grown during President Hrabowski's tenure as president.
UMBC has become a national model by both demanding excellence and providing students with the support they need to succeed. The school's commitment to educating students of all backgrounds is striking because increasingly it is able to attract the most talented students.
